My Great Grandfather/Fathers side married Emelie Schumm and he as the son of Hannah Schumm and C.F. Germann.
My Great Grandmother/Fathers side was Hannah Schumm (different one) and she married George Merkle.
The tree gets very complicated pre WWII since the Germann's Merkle's, Hofmann's and Schumm's intermarried quite a bit.
My great aunt on my grandmothers side is my 4th cousin once removed on my grandfathers side.
I've lived in VW County my entire life (went to Catechism at Zion / Schumm).I'm building the tree now, but most of the dates are missing.Most of this tree was pretty intermixed between St Thomas, Ohio City, Zion, Schumm and St Johns (now Redeemer), Convoy.Zion Schumm I believe was a founding member of what is now the Lutheran Church Missouri Synod.St Thomas was a close second (both are well over 150 year old parishes, still extant today).
